Yeah, the Apple WWAN support works fine for me. I'm using EX720 with Sprint on my MacBook Pro. I would had bought from 3Gstore, but I was in a time crunch at the moment to get internet access. I've been going months without internet access, and I run my business through the internet mostly, if that explains why I had to go through retail. The Sprint retail people actually know what's needed to get it working under Mac OS X, at least the one I went to did. The manager has a MacBook Pro, and he even wrote down all the information I'd need to connect using Mac OS X. I had to activate using Windows of course, but I did it on location so I could complain if it didn't work. I can even return it within 30 days if I wanted. If I get a second card and new service, I'll buy from 3Gstore though.

As for U620, the Sprint manager recommended it since I had a Mac, but I did my research and had a free ExpressCard slot. I heard that ExpressCard was faster than USB anyways for EVDO. (Better signal)
